Erzwingen Sie, dass der Windows Explorer die Anmeldeinformationen des Netzlaufwerks vergisst

Erzwingen Sie, dass der Windows Explorer die Anmeldeinformationen des Netzlaufwerks vergisst

Ich möchte vom Windows 7 Explorer aus zu unterschiedlichen Zeiten mit unterschiedlichen Anmeldeinformationen eine Verbindung zu SMB-Freigaben auf unterschiedlichen Systemen herstellen können.

Wie bringt man den Explorer dazu, eine Eingabeaufforderung zur Verwendung anderer Anmeldeinformationen anzuzeigen? Es scheint, dass die Anmeldeinformationen für einen Netzwerkfreigabepfad verwendet werden, wenn sie bekannt sind.

Oder umgekehrt: Wenn einige Anmeldeinformationen für diesen Server bekannt sind, Sie aber eine Freigabe auswählen, für die mit diesen Anmeldeinformationen keine Berechtigungen vorhanden sind, meldet der Explorer lediglich „Sie haben keine Berechtigung“.

Und „Laufwerk trennen“ scheint hier nicht zuzutreffen – zum einen werden Netzwerklaufwerke nicht in dieser Liste angezeigt, es sei denn, sie sind zugeordnet. Und wenn sie zugeordnet sind, können Sie sie trennen, aber wenn Sie zu ihnen zurückblättern ... verwendet der Explorer die gespeicherten Anmeldeinformationen und meldet sich ohne Aufforderung direkt an.

[Bearbeiten, um weitere Details hinzuzufügen]

  1. Ich kann net use verwenden, um alles aus der verwendeten Liste zu löschen (so dass „net use“ leer angezeigt wird) … aber Explorer meldet sich trotzdem wieder mit denselben Anmeldeinformationen an. In einem Fall wird ein Element dadurch wieder in die Net Use-Liste aufgenommen, bei einer anderen Freigabe geschieht dies nicht. So oder so kann ich immer noch nicht zu anderen Anmeldeinformationen wechseln.

  2. Ein Teil der Verwirrung beim Ausprobieren verschiedener Ansätze ist wahrscheinlich folgender:https://blogs.msdn.microsoft.com/oldnewthing/20110223-00/?p=11413Dies beschreibt, dass es eine Karenzzeit von zehn Minuten zum Trennen der Verbindung gibt. „net use * /d“ wird also nicht sofort wirksam.

  3. Der Befehl „net use /PERSISTENT:NO“ scheint mit diesem Problem in Zusammenhang zu stehen. Ich konnte jedoch keine Wirkung erzielen.

  4. Etwas, das funktioniert, ist, den Workstation-Dienst zu beenden und ihn dann neu zu starten. Wenn Sie dann im Explorer versuchen, zu zuvor verbundenen Freigaben zu navigieren, führt der Explorer dazu, dass ein Benutzer-/Kennwortdialogfeld angezeigt wird. Juhu. Aber was für ein stumpfes Instrument, um dorthin zu gelangen. Ich werde auch für andere, die hier hereinstolpern, festhalten, dass bei mir der Versuch, Workstation zu stoppen, im Status „Wird gestoppt“ hängen blieb. Später habe ich herausgefunden, dass dies passiert, wenn (a) ein Explorer-Fenster eine Freigabe durchsucht oder (b) ich zufällig eine VPN-Software laufen habe (in meinem Fall NetExtender).

  5. Ich habe das gefunden:Trennen/Abmelden von der Windows-Netzwerkfreigabe ohne Neustart des Workstation-Dienstes, in dem der OP und andere weitgehend denselben Denkprozess durchlaufen … ohne Erfolg.

  6. Auch dies könnte in gewisser Weise damit zusammenhängen:http://www.gadgetgrill.com.au/2009/11/19/windows-7-fixing-the-mapped-drive-credentials-problem/

Das Problem ist also nicht wirklich gelöst – ich möchte in der Lage sein, eine Freigabe problemlos auf andere Anmeldeinformationen umzustellen, ohne das VPN und alle anderen Verbindungen zu beeinträchtigen.

Antwort1

Gehen Sie zum Anmeldeinformations-Manager in Ihrer Systemsteuerung (in Benutzerkonten und Familiensicherheit).

Klicken Sie auf Windows-Anmeldeinformationen und wählen Sie die Anmeldeinformationen aus. Löschen Sie, was Sie benötigen

Versuchen Sie, sich bei Ihren SMB-Freigaben anzumelden (wenn Sie die Anmeldeinformationen korrekt löschen, werden Sie von Windows nach Benutzername und Kennwort gefragt) und vergessen Sie nicht, die Option Anmeldeinformationen merken zu deaktivieren.

Antwort2

In der Windows-Eingabeaufforderung können Sie Folgendes verwenden, um die gespeicherten Anmeldeinformationen aufzulisten:

net use

Die Ausgabe sieht ungefähr so ​​aus:

New connections will be remembered.


Status       Local     Remote                    Network

-------------------------------------------------------------------------------
OK                     \\123.123.123.123\shared      Microsoft Windows Network
The command completed successfully.

Anschließend können Sie die Anmeldeinformationen mit dem folgenden Befehl löschen:

net use <path> /delete

Für das obige Beispiel wäre es:

net use \\123.123.123.123\shared /delete

AKTUALISIEREN:Denken Sie daran, das Explorer-Fenster zu schließen und danach ein neues zu öffnen

Antwort3

Für alle, die dieses Problem immer noch haben, habe ich etwas entdeckt, das bei mir funktioniert hat: Wenn Sie im Credential Manager keine Anmeldeinformationen für Ihren Server haben, fügen Sie eine mit einem falschen Login (aber der richtigen Adresse) hinzu. Dadurch wurde ich von der GUI „Netzwerkstandort hinzufügen“ zur Eingabe eines neuen Logins aufgefordert. Ich hoffe, das hilft.

Antwort4

Das net use /deleteAusführen als Administrator lässt den Explorer nicht vergessen, da es sich um den falschen Benutzer handelt. Wenn Sie es ohne Ausführen als Administrator verwenden, funktioniert es, aber Sie müssen möglicherweise zuerst alle Explorer-Sitzungen schließen. Ich habe den Explorer tatsächlich über den Task-Manager beendet.

Sie müssen dann möglicherweise den Task-Manager verwenden, um eine neue Aufgabe (Explorer) zu starten, um es wieder zurückzubekommen. Führen Sie dann Folgendes aus net use– in meinem Beispiel verwende ich:

net use /delete \\nas

Wobei mein Server einfach NAS heißt. Wenn ich dann erneut versuche, mich damit zu verbinden, werde ich nach meinem Passwort gefragt. Der Zweck besteht darin, das Netzlaufwerk zu schützen, falls mein PC gehackt wird. Ich möchte nicht, dass die Hacker Zugriff auf mein Netzlaufwerk haben.

verwandte Informationen